Healthcare policy is primarily a responsibility of the Member States. However, the news shows daily that there is a need for European coordination to tackle major challenges in healthcare. European Institutions' activities complement national ones in a number of areas:


 The emergence of pandemics (avian and swine flu and catarrhal fever)

               are risks for both human and animal health which are not contained by


     
          the borders of individual Member States.

 The free movement of Europeans calls for the implementation of healthcare

               procedures: Patient mobility and safety, access to medication.


 Prevention of “high risk” lifestyles: Tobacco, alcohol, obesity, etc.

Research coordination.
